Site visit week was during our midterm tests and the week immediately following that was our midterm break. I decided to take advantage of the time off from school to get my musical collaboration fix for the year (probably..) with a volunteer in Njombe, Darryl. He was in a band before leaving for Peace Corps also, so we both have been missing that.

I went down to his house and stayed a couple nights playing music and writing the simplest 'song' (if you would call it that) I have ever helped to create. It's mostly a combination of various sounds (musical and otherwise) put together in a jumble of different verses that vary from singing, to chanting, to a jazzy scatty closing verse. It's strange. 



We recorded fire, ambient night-time sounds, cups clinking, a drum, guitars, harmonica, whistling, a conversation, etc. to get the feel we were looking for.

It was a fun week trying out new things and getting to work on a short music project with someone besides myself.
